Mme Galen 10 Litre September Delivery","description":"\u003cp\u003eCampsis × tagliabuana 'Madame Galen' is one of the most spectacular flowering climbers you can grow, producing large, flared trumpet flowers in a rich salmon-orange that blaze against the foliage from midsummer well into autumn. A vigorous hybrid between the American and Chinese trumpet vines, 'Madame Galen' inherits the best of both parents — bold, divided foliage, strong climbing stems and an abundance of blooms that are irresistible to nectar-seeking birds and bees. Given a warm wall or sturdy support, this is a plant that truly earns its place in the garden.\u003c\/p\u003e\n\n\u003ch2\u003eHabit and appearance\u003c\/h2\u003e\n\u003cp\u003e\u003cstrong\u003eA bold, deciduous climber\u003c\/strong\u003e that attaches itself to surfaces by aerial rootlets, sending out long, arching stems clad in attractive pinnate leaves composed of numerous toothed leaflets. The flowers are borne in large terminal clusters, each bloom a wide, flaring tube of glowing salmon-apricot with a warm orange interior. The display builds through summer and continues reliably until the first frosts, making 'Madame Galen' a standout performer over a very long season.\u003c\/p\u003e\n\n\u003ch2\u003eGrowing conditions\u003c\/h2\u003e\n\u003cp\u003e\u003cstrong\u003eThrives in a warm, sunny position\u003c\/strong\u003e sheltered from cold winds — a south- or west-facing wall is ideal and will encourage the most prolific flowering. Trumpet vine is adaptable to most well-drained soils, including relatively poor or dry ones; overly rich, fertile soils can promote lush leafy growth at the expense of flowers. Once established it is drought tolerant and impressively resilient. Provide a solid, sturdy support structure such as a wall, trellis, pergola or substantial fence, as mature plants can become quite heavy over time.\u003c\/p\u003e\n\n\u003ch2\u003eCare\u003c\/h2\u003e\n\u003cp\u003e\u003cstrong\u003eLittle ongoing care is needed\u003c\/strong\u003e once 'Madame Galen' is established, making it a rewarding low-maintenance climber. Water regularly during the first growing season to help the root system establish, then reduce watering as the plant becomes self-sufficient. An application of a balanced, low-nitrogen fertiliser in spring will support strong flowering without pushing excessive leafy growth.\u003c\/p\u003e\n\n\u003ch2\u003ePruning\u003c\/h2\u003e\n\u003cp\u003e\u003cstrong\u003ePrune in late winter or early spring\u003c\/strong\u003e before new growth begins. Because flowers are produced on the current season's growth, hard pruning at this time encourages vigorous new shoots and a generous floral display. Cut back all side shoots to two or three buds from the main framework, and remove any dead, damaged or overcrowded stems entirely. Over time, the plant will develop a permanent woody framework that requires only this annual tidy to keep it productive and well shaped. In very sheltered or mild areas, growth can be exceptionally vigorous, so do not be afraid to prune firmly to keep the plant within its allotted space.\u003c\/p\u003e","brand":"Grasslands Nursery","offers":[{"title":"Default Title","offer_id":57112910070086,"sku":"173076","price":62.5,"currency_code":"GBP","in_stock":true}],"url":"https:\/\/www.grasslands.co.uk\/products\/campsis-tag-mme-galen-10-litre-september-delivery","provider":"Grasslands Nursery","version":"1.0","type":"link"}
